## Timeline
|
||
|
||
The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.
|
||
|
||
- **2024-01-22** First Reading Judiciary `referral-committee`
|
||
- **2024-01-23** Hearing 2/06 at 1:00 p.m.
|
||
- **2024-03-05** Favorable with Amendments Report by Judiciary `committee-passage-favorable`
|
||
- **2024-03-06** Favorable with Amendments { `committee-passage-favorable`
|
||
- **2024-03-06** Second Reading Passed with Amendments
|
||
- **2024-03-08** Third Reading Passed `passage`
|
||
- **2024-03-11** Referred Judicial Proceedings `referral-committee`
|
||
- **2024-03-29** Favorable Report by Judicial Proceedings `committee-passage-favorable`
|
||
- **2024-04-01** Favorable Adopted Second Reading Passed `committee-passage-favorable`
|
||
- **2024-04-03** Third Reading Passed `passage`
|
||
- **2024-04-04** Returned Passed
|
||
- **2024-05-16** Approved by the Governor - Chapter 830 `executive-signature`
